Get A QuoteWhen considering a new fuel in a boiler, including H2, a boiler impact study can highlight any impact on boiler performance. The combustion characteristics of H2 can lead to changes in where and how radiative and convective heat transfer occurs within the boiler, which may adversely impact steam generation rate and steam temperatures.

Get A QuoteIt is assumed that steam boilers of any size can be converted into a hydrogen boiler by retrofitting the burner. Therefore, the size of industrial H2 boilers can range anywhere from < 1 MWth to > 300 MWth (IEA-ETSAP, 2010; Ecodesign, 2014).
